Not speaking as a real engineer here, but let me give you my sense from watching the Splitwise team work and the decisions weve had to make as a team. Since starting to use this app, there have been no more arguments between my boyfriend and me about money. Especially for games/advertising-based apps, the audience is often more valuable even though it is smaller in theory.
